Multi-stage Upgrading And Renovation Of Sewage Treatment Plants:Model Research And Application

Waste water treatment plant construction and upgrading is an important way to promote economic environment.At present,most of the construction of waste water treatment plants rely on the comprehensive subjective judgment of the decision-making team,without systematic analysis and comprehensive comparison,resulting in unreasonable technology and construction scale,resulting in double losses of economy and environment.In order to carry out the improvement,modernization,and building of facilities for treating wastewater plant more reasonably,the cost model is developed using a multi-stage approach that incorporates genetic algorithm optimization and backpropagation neural network(GA-BP-ANN)techniques.The process selection model for the second stage is determined through a process comparison model that is based on fuzzy two-stage stochastic trusted constraint programming.Finally,the operation control analysis of the final stage of the construction of the waste water treatment plant is carried out by the Bayesian optimization of long and short time memory(LSTM),and the decision scheme of the multi-stage upgrading of the waste water treatment plant is obtained.The primary topics and findings of the article are summarized as follows:1.The cost model based on GA-BP-ANN is constructed.Based on incomplete information and unclear relationship between data lines,this model comprehensively considers investment minimization and environmental benefit maximization,and takes design water quantity,treatment degree(primary,secondary and advanced treatment),intake BOD5 concentration and water area as input conditions,and total cost and construction cost as output conditions.By optimizing the weight of each neuron in the neural network through genetic algorithm,a neural network with good performance is trained,and the neural network provides an advantageous scheme for the investment and construction of waste water treatment plant.2.The study developed a process comparison scheme using a fuzzy two-stage stochastic confidence constraint programming model to select an appropriate wastewater treatment process for the Kunming wastewater treatment plant.The research also provided the best environmental and economic process for other regions to choose their wastewater treatment process based on the first-stage investment scheme.In this scheme,the newly added wastewater from the waste water treatment plant due to population expansion is taken as the fuzzy number,and the credibility is selected as[0.5,0.9]by the language credibility definition.The results show that the credibility constraint can prevent the waste of useful information,and the results are more in line with the strict environmental protection requirements.For the heavily polluted areas,the most suitable treatment process for economy and environmental protection can be selected.3.Two models were developed using a neural network approach based on Bayesian optimization of short and long-term memory methods.Model1,which is a multi-input-single output model,is based on the concentration of biological processes.Model2,which is a single input-output model,is based on time series data.The two models start from the treatment capacity control of waste water treatment plant and combine the ability of the model to predict and control the water quality of the wastewater treatment plant using hardware sensors was evaluated.The results show that:the error of the training set is between[-0.4,0.4](g/m3)and the error of the test set is between[-0.2,0.15](g/m3),which can be utilized to forecast the quality of the treated wastewater that is discharged from the treatment plant.Model 1 can be used as other data to replace the hardware sensor design when it is convenient to obtain,and model 2 can predict the historical concentration obtained.This is highly significant in ensuring the efficient operation of the wastewater treatment plant.
